Skillet Tacos



Skillet Tacos
1 lb. ground beef
1 pkg. taco seasoning
2 cups water
1 jar 16 oz. thick & chunky salsa
1 can Mexican style corn
1 can of ranch style beans
2 cups instant brown rice
1 c. shredded Mexican or taco cheese blend
2 cups shredded lettuce
1 lg. tomato chopped
sour cream
Optional: Black chopped olives, guacamole
Brown meat in LARGE non-stick skillet with a lid (or electric skillet) Stir in taco seasoning, 2 c. water, and salsa.  Bring to a boil. Stir in rice. Cover and remove from heat. Let stand 10-15 min. until liquid is absorbed. (I find it sometimes takes longer than 15 min. for the rice to get done---also add more liquid if needed) When it is done, stir in can of ranch style beans and can of mexican corn. Cover the mixture with Mex. shredded cheese and cover again until cheese is melted.
Serve over or with  tortilla chips........top with lettuce , tomatoes, more grated cheese, dab of sour cream and if desired the black olives and guacamole..
I would 1/2 this recipe if making it for 2-3 people. It makes a huge amount.
